加入收藏 | 设为首页 | 会员中心 | 我要投稿 92站长网 (https://www.92zhanzhang.cn/)- 事件网格、研发安全、负载均衡、云连接、大数据!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Shell编程与高效网络配置实战

发布时间:2025-12-12 09:42:06 所属栏目:Linux 来源:DaWei
导读:  作为一名后端站长,日常工作中经常需要处理服务器的自动化运维任务,而Shell脚本正是实现这些任务的核心工具之一。通过编写高效的Shell脚本,可以大幅提升系统管理的效率,减少重复性操作。  在实际应用中,Sh

  作为一名后端站长,日常工作中经常需要处理服务器的自动化运维任务,而Shell脚本正是实现这些任务的核心工具之一。通过编写高效的Shell脚本,可以大幅提升系统管理的效率,减少重复性操作。


  在实际应用中,Shell脚本不仅用于简单的文件操作和日志分析,更可以结合网络配置实现自动化部署和监控。例如,利用Shell脚本自动检测网络接口状态,并根据配置调整路由或防火墙规则,能够有效提升系统的稳定性。


  高效网络配置的关键在于对Linux网络工具的熟练掌握。ip命令、iptables、netplan等工具配合Shell脚本使用,可以实现复杂的网络策略自动化。比如,通过脚本动态更新DNS设置或根据流量情况调整QoS策略。


本图基于AI算法,仅供参考

  在实战过程中,需要注意脚本的安全性和健壮性。避免因权限问题导致配置错误,同时要对输入参数进行校验,防止非法操作影响系统运行。日志记录和错误处理也是不可或缺的部分。


  对于有经验的后端站长来说,掌握Shell编程与网络配置的结合,是提升运维能力的重要方向。通过不断实践和优化脚本逻辑,可以在日常工作中节省大量时间,让系统管理更加高效和可控。

(编辑:92站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章